On Tuesday, VistaShares expanded its ETF selection with the launch of the VistaShares Target 15 USA Quality Income ETF (QUSA). QUSA's objective is to offer income with a secondary goal of generating capital appreciation.

SAN FRANCISCO & BOSTON & NEW YORK--(BUSINESS WIRE)--VistaShares adds to Target 15 ETF family with QUSA, first ETF to combine factor investing with income-producing options overlay.
